Hongnian is a leading researcher in robotics and mechatronics, with a primary focus on the design and control of walking robots for assistive and rehabilitation applications. His work addresses critical challenges in developing robotic systems that combine high load capacity, structural stiffness, and stability—qualities essential for supporting the elderly and disabled. His most-cited paper, "Kinematics and Dynamics Analysis of a Quadruped Walking Robot with Parallel Leg Mechanism" (2013, 10 citations), introduces a novel parallel leg mechanism that significantly improves weight-to-payload ratios and functional versatility over conventional walking robots. This contribution lays foundational groundwork for advancing robotic mobility aids, emphasizing both theoretical analysis and practical implementation.
